WebWithin rural and small town Alberta, the population is divided into four categories with each category consecutively representing less integration with urban economies. The four categories are called Metropolitan Influence Zones (MIZ) and capture urban integration by measuring the percentage of the working population commuting to urban centers. Leeds had a town (built-up) population of about 475,000 in 2011 but the Leeds Council area also includes the Yorkshire countryside and smaller towns around it, and controls a population of 750,000. On the other hand the town (built-up) population of Leicester was about 445,000 in 2011 but Leicester Council only controls about 330,000 ...
